Output 623b7bd55ad1ceebb4c5f5752c73699c6b290603bbeda794f4cc32ba0c09e2bf:0

value
37200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0cc3448629e8b85e5ee664d2342ef1199d170613 OP_EQUALVERIFY OP_CHECKSIG
address
LLPSHx6PUwxFXPkm59hF71Da1KDuprBYed
transaction
623b7bd55ad1ceebb4c5f5752c73699c6b290603bbeda794f4cc32ba0c09e2bf
spent
true